Introduction
In the digital age, the power of mobile applications cannot be overstated. As we increasingly rely on our smartphones for everything from shopping to entertainment, mobile apps have become an integral part of our daily lives. The rise of mobile app development has not only transformed the way businesses operate but has also reshaped the consumer landscape. With a plethora of apps available at our fingertips, the importance of standout design, robust security, and effective marketing strategies has never been more paramount. As we delve into the world of mobile applications, we’ll explore the evolution of design, current trends, and the critical aspects that make an app truly successful in today’s competitive market.
The Evolution of Mobile App Design
The journey of mobile app design has been nothing short of transformative. From the early days of simplistic interfaces to the current era of user-centric designs, the mobile app landscape has witnessed a dynamic shift. In the beginning, apps were primarily functional, often lacking in aesthetics. However, as technology advanced and user expectations evolved, the emphasis on design took center stage.
Today, mobile app design is not just about aesthetics; it’s about creating an intuitive and seamless user experience. With the proliferation of devices and screen sizes, designers face the challenge of creating adaptive designs that cater to a diverse audience. The rise of mobile app user experience (UX) has led to the incorporation of human-centric design principles, ensuring that apps are not only visually appealing but also user-friendly.
Furthermore, the importance of feedback cannot be emphasized enough. Real-time user feedback has become a goldmine for designers, allowing them to refine and optimize app interfaces based on actual user interactions. This iterative process has been instrumental in driving the success of many top-performing apps in the market.
As we look ahead, the future of mobile app design promises even more innovation. With emerging technologies like augmented reality (AR) and virtual reality (VR), the boundaries of design are set to expand, offering unparalleled experiences to users.
Current Mobile App Trends
The mobile app industry is in a constant state of flux, with new trends emerging at a rapid pace. Staying abreast of these trends is crucial for developers and businesses alike, as they offer insights into user preferences and the direction in which the industry is headed.
One of the most significant shifts we’ve observed recently is the rise of cross-platform mobile app development. Tools like Flutter and React Native have made it possible for developers to write code once and deploy it across multiple platforms, be it iOS, Android, or even web. This not only streamlines the development process but also ensures a consistent user experience across devices.
Another trend gaining traction is the integration of artificial intelligence (AI) and machine learning (ML) in mobile apps. From personalized content recommendations to voice-activated assistants, AI-driven features are enhancing app functionality and user engagement.
Mobile app security, a topic of paramount importance, has also seen advancements. With cyber threats becoming more sophisticated, developers are employing cutting-edge encryption techniques and multi-factor authentication to safeguard user data.
The realm of mobile gaming apps is experiencing its own set of innovations. Augmented reality games, cloud-based gaming platforms, and interactive multiplayer modes are redefining the mobile gaming experience.
Lastly, the concept of mobile app personalization is evolving. Apps are now leveraging user data to offer personalized content, interface themes, and even app functionalities, ensuring that each user’s experience is tailored to their preferences.
In essence, the mobile app industry is a hotbed of innovation, with trends that not only enhance app functionality but also redefine the way users interact with their devices.
The Importance of Mobile App Security
In an era where data breaches and cyberattacks make headlines, the security of mobile applications has taken on a heightened significance. As apps become more integrated into our daily routines, they often store and process sensitive information, from personal details to financial transactions. Ensuring the safety of this data is not just a technical requirement but a trust pact between the app developers and their users.
The challenges in mobile app security are multifaceted. On one hand, there’s the need to protect data at rest, ensuring that information stored on the device is encrypted and inaccessible to malicious actors. On the other hand, data in transit, moving between the app and servers, must be safeguarded against interception and tampering.
One of the foundational pillars of mobile app security is robust authentication. Simple username-password combinations are no longer deemed sufficient. Instead, multi-factor authentication, biometric verification, and token-based authentication have become the norm, adding multiple layers of protection against unauthorized access.
Another critical aspect is regular security testing. Mobile apps should undergo rigorous penetration testing and vulnerability assessments to identify potential weak points. Addressing these vulnerabilities proactively can thwart potential cyberattacks.
Furthermore, the rise of mobile app security has led to the development of advanced tools and frameworks that help in threat detection and response. Machine learning algorithms, for instance, can detect unusual patterns in user behavior, signaling potential security threats.
In conclusion, as mobile apps continue to play a pivotal role in our digital lives, ensuring their security is not just a technical challenge but a moral responsibility. Developers and businesses must prioritize security to maintain user trust and protect their brand reputation.
Strategies for Mobile App Marketing
In today’s saturated app market, creating a standout mobile application is only half the battle. The real challenge often lies in getting it noticed. Effective mobile app marketing is the linchpin that can bridge the gap between app development and user acquisition.
- App Store Optimization (ASO): Much like search engine optimization for websites, ASO focuses on improving an app’s visibility within app stores. This involves optimizing the app’s title, description, keywords, and visuals to rank higher in search results. Regularly updating the app, responding to user reviews, and maintaining a high rating can further boost its ASO.
- User-Centric Content Marketing: Creating valuable content that resonates with your target audience can drive organic traffic to your app. Blog posts, videos, infographics, and podcasts that address user pain points or offer solutions can position your app as a go-to resource in its niche.
- Social Media Promotion: Leveraging platforms like Facebook, Twitter, Instagram, and LinkedIn can amplify your app’s reach. Regular posts, engaging visuals, user testimonials, and interactive campaigns can foster community engagement and drive app downloads.
- Influencer Collaborations: Partnering with influencers in your app’s domain can tap into their follower base. Influencers can offer authentic reviews, tutorials, or promotional content, introducing your app to a wider audience.
- Paid Advertising: While organic strategies are crucial, paid advertising can provide an immediate boost. Platforms like Google Ads and Facebook Ads allow for targeted campaigns, ensuring your app reaches its desired demographic.
- Referral Programs: Encouraging existing users to refer your app to others can be a powerful marketing tool. Offering incentives for referrals can create a viral loop, where users become advocates for your app.
- Feedback and Iteration: Mobile app marketing is not a one-time effort. Regularly collecting user feedback, analyzing performance metrics, and iterating on your marketing strategies can ensure sustained growth and user engagement.
In essence, mobile app marketing is a multifaceted endeavour that requires a blend of organic and paid strategies. By understanding the target audience, leveraging the right platforms, and continuously refining the approach, app developers can ensure their creations find their rightful place in users’ devices.
Monetizing Your Mobile App
The journey from app conception to development is fueled by innovation and hard work. However, for many developers and businesses, the ultimate goal is to generate revenue from their creations. Monetizing a mobile app effectively requires a strategic approach, ensuring that revenue generation doesn’t come at the expense of user experience.
- In-app Purchases: One of the most popular monetization strategies, in-app purchases allow users to buy specific features, items, or content within the app. This could range from unlocking additional levels in a game to purchasing premium features in a productivity app.
- Subscription Models: Apps that offer ongoing value, such as content platforms or services, can benefit from a subscription model. Users pay a recurring fee to access the app’s content or features, ensuring a steady revenue stream for developers.
- Freemium Model: Under this model, the app is free to download and use, but premium features or content are locked behind a paywall. It’s a balance between offering enough free value to attract users while enticing them to upgrade for enhanced functionality.
- Ad-supported Apps: For apps that are entirely free to use, displaying ads can be a viable revenue source. Whether it’s banner ads, interstitials, or video ads, it’s crucial to ensure that they don’t disrupt the user experience. Partnering with reputable ad networks can optimize ad relevance and revenue.
- Sponsorships and Partnerships: Collaborating with brands or companies can open up monetization opportunities. For instance, an exercise app might partner with a sportswear brand for sponsored content or challenges.
- Affiliate Marketing: Apps that recommend products or services can earn a commission for every sale made through their referral. This strategy works well for shopping, review, or recommendation apps.
- Selling Merchandise: For apps with a strong brand identity or fanbase, selling merchandise like t-shirts, mugs, or stickers can be a unique monetization avenue.
- Donations and Crowdfunding: Some apps, especially those that cater to niche communities or offer unique value, can rely on user donations or crowdfunding campaigns for financial support.
In conclusion, monetizing a mobile app is an art as much as it is a science. It’s about understanding your user base, offering genuine value, and choosing the right monetization strategies that align with your app’s purpose and audience. By doing so, developers can ensure a sustainable revenue model while maintaining user trust and satisfaction.
The Rise of Mobile Gaming Apps
The gaming industry has witnessed a paradigm shift with the advent of mobile devices. Gone are the days when gaming was restricted to consoles or PCs. Today, mobile gaming apps have not only democratized access to games but have also introduced a plethora of genres, catering to a diverse audience.
- Diverse Genres: From casual games like “Candy Crush” to strategy games like “Clash of Clans,” the mobile platform offers something for everyone. Whether you’re a puzzle enthusiast, an action lover, or someone who enjoys story-driven adventures, there’s a mobile game tailored for you.
- Accessibility: One of the primary reasons for the surge in mobile gaming’s popularity is its accessibility. With a smartphone in almost every pocket, gaming is no longer a niche hobby but a mainstream pastime. Whether you’re commuting, waiting in a queue, or just relaxing, mobile games offer instant entertainment.
- Social Integration: Mobile games often incorporate social features, allowing players to connect with friends, compete in leader boards, or even engage in multiplayer modes. This social aspect has fostered communities and added a layer of competitiveness, enhancing user engagement.
- Augmented Reality (AR) Games: Games like “Pokémon GO” have showcased the potential of AR in mobile gaming. By blending the virtual and real worlds, AR games offer a unique and immersive gaming experience.
- Regular Updates: Mobile game developers frequently roll out updates, introducing new levels, challenges, and features. This ensures that the content remains fresh and players have something new to look forward to.
- Monetization Models: Mobile gaming apps have pioneered innovative monetization strategies, from in-app purchases to rewarded ads. These models not only generate revenue for developers but also offer value to players, be it in the form of virtual goods, power-ups, or additional content.
- Cloud-based Gaming: With advancements in cloud technology, players can now access high-quality games without the need for powerful hardware. Cloud-based gaming platforms stream games directly to mobile devices, ensuring a seamless gaming experience.
In essence, mobile gaming apps have transformed the gaming landscape, making it more inclusive, diverse, and innovative. As technology continues to evolve, the future of mobile gaming promises even more exciting developments, further solidifying its position in the entertainment industry.
Personalizing the Mobile App Experience
In today’s digital landscape, a one-size-fits-all approach no longer suffices. Users expect tailored experiences that resonate with their preferences, habits, and needs. Personalization in mobile apps has emerged as a key differentiator, setting apart successful apps from the rest.
- User Profiles and Preferences: By allowing users to create profiles and set preferences, apps can curate content and features that align with individual tastes. Whether it’s a music app suggesting playlists or a shopping app showcasing personalized product recommendations, user profiles lay the foundation for a tailored experience.
- Behavioural Analytics: By analyzing user behaviour within the app, developers can gain insights into preferences, pain points, and patterns. This data-driven approach enables apps to offer features or content that resonate with individual users, enhancing engagement and satisfaction.
- Location-based Services: Leveraging geolocation data, apps can offer location-specific content or services. For instance, a travel app might suggest nearby attractions, or a food delivery app might showcase popular restaurants in the user’s vicinity.
- Dynamic Content: Personalization is not just about static preferences. Dynamic content adapts in real-time based on user interactions, ensuring that the app experience remains fresh and relevant. For example, a news app might prioritize articles based on a user’s reading history.
- Push Notifications: Personalized push notifications can significantly boost user engagement. By sending timely and relevant notifications based on user behavior or preferences, apps can draw users back into the app, fostering regular interaction.
- A/B Testing: Personalization is an ongoing process. By employing A/B testing, developers can experiment with different features or content variations, gauging user responses and refining the personalization strategy accordingly.
- Feedback Loops: Encouraging users to provide feedback or rate content allows apps to continuously refine the personalization algorithm. This iterative process ensures that the app remains attuned to user preferences and evolves with changing needs.
Personalization is the cornerstone of a memorable mobile app experience. By understanding and catering to individual user needs, apps can foster loyalty, enhance user satisfaction, and stand out in a crowded app marketplace.
Conclusion
The world of mobile applications is vast, dynamic, and ever-evolving. From the intricacies of design to the nuances of marketing, every facet plays a pivotal role in an app’s success. As we’ve journeyed through the various aspects of mobile apps, one thing remains clear: understanding and catering to the user is paramount. Whether it’s through personalized experiences, robust security measures, or innovative gaming features, the ultimate goal is to offer value and enhance the user experience.
But the journey doesn’t end here. As technology continues to advance and user expectations shift, staying abreast of trends and continuously iterating is essential. The mobile app landscape is ripe with opportunities, and with the right strategies, developers and businesses can tap into its immense potential.
We invite you to dive deeper, explore further, and harness the power of mobile applications. Whether you’re an aspiring developer, a business owner, or an avid app user, there’s always something new to discover. Join us in this exciting journey, and let’s shape the future of mobile apps together!